snippet: The dataset was developed to support the National Sage-Grouse Planning Strategy Nevada and northeastern California planning region. This dataset was a base dataset integrated into the alternatives. The West Sage-Grouse Planning area, with subdivisions, as identified by the BLM's Sage-Grouse Planning team in 2011. Edited to match CA FO bndys and NVSO DO bndy by EMPSi MR 20130404. 20130409 EMPSi edited again to snap to state line, and therefore including the Nevada portion of the Jarbidge field office, as per BLM Marguerite Adams and Brian Amme. These data are for historic reference only as they were updated in 2022 and are no longer being used for current sage-grouse management. This publication is for historical reference only as it is no longer used in association with the 2015 Record of Decision and Approved Resource Management Plan Amendments for the Greater Sage-Grouse within the states of Nevada and Northeastern California (2015 ARMPA).

description: <DIV STYLE="text-align:Left;"><DIV><P><SPAN>This layer represents the Western Planning Region, with it's sub-divisions, as identified by the BLM's Sage-Grouse Planning Team in 2011. It was created via digitization of State and/or BLM land use boundaries that were identified as boarder elements by the SG Planning Team. Accuracy of this data-set is limited to the accuracy of the underlying State and LUP boundary files.</SPAN></P></DIV></DIV>
